One of the standout features of acrylic polymer is its flexibility and elasticity. Unlike some traditional adhesives, which can become brittle over time, acrylic polymer remains flexible, allowing it to absorb stress without cracking. This quality is particularly appreciated in applications that experience movement.
Acrylic polymer film glue exhibits remarkable resistance to water and moisture. This makes it suitable for outdoor projects or areas prone to humidity, as it maintains its bonding strength even under challenging environmental conditions.

| Chemical Type | Resistance Level |
|---|---|
| Acids | Moderate |
| Bases | High |
| Solvents | Variable |
The chemical resistance of acrylic polymer film glue can vary depending on its formulation. It generally performs well against bases and some acids, contributing to its durability in various chemical environments.
